Abstract

A system and method is provided for augmenting an image with stylized features. An exemplary method includes identifying, in a first image, a first version of an object having a first set of graphical features and identifying, in a second image, a second version of the object having a second set of graphical features. Moreover, the method includes extracting the first and second sets of graphical features from the first and second images, respectively, and generating a third set of graphical features by calculating differences between the first and second sets of graphical features. Finally, using the third set of graphical features, the method includes augmenting the first version of the object in the first image.

Claims (36)

1. A method for augmenting an image, the method comprising:

identifying, in a first image, a first version of an object having a first set of graphical features;

identifying, in a second image, a second version of the object having a second set of graphical features, wherein the first and second version of the object represent a same object;

extracting the first and second sets of graphical features from the first and second images, respectively;

generating a third set of graphical features by calculating differences between the first set of graphical features of the first version of the object and the second set of graphical features of the second version of the object;

providing a graphical filter based on a stylization of a graphical view of the first image;

transforming the third set of graphical features based on the graphical filter to render a transformed third set of graphical features; and

augmenting the first version of the object in the first image based on the transformed third set of graphical features.

2. The method according to claim 1 , further comprising causing the first image to be displayed after the augmenting of the first version of the object in the first image.

3. The method according to claim 1 , wherein the generating of the third set of graphical features comprises generating a null third set of graphical features if the second version of the object is not included in the second image.

4. The method according to claim 3 , wherein the augmenting of the first version of the object in the first image comprises removing the object from the first image in response to the null third set of graphical features.

5. The method according to claim 1 , further comprising determining changes in at least one of a color, shape, size and texture of the object between the first version and the second version of the object based on the third set of graphical features.

6. The method according to claim 5 , wherein the augmenting of the first version of the object in the first image comprises stylizing the object based on the determined changes in the at least one of a color, shape, size and texture of the object.
